Solar Bones by Mike McCormack was named the winner of the Goldsmiths Prize 2016, which recognizes fiction " that breaks the mould. "
    Published by Tramp Press, the novel follows the recollections of an engineer named Marcus Conway briefly returned from the dead.
    McCormack is the third Irish writer to win since the prize began in 2013.
    Chairman of judges, Professor Blake Morrison, said: " Set over a few hours in a single day, and told in the first-person voice of a middle-aged engineer, Mike McCormack’s Solar Bones transcends these seeming limits magnificently. Politics, family, art, marriage, health, civic duty and the environment are just a few of the themes it touches on, in a prose that’s lyrical yet firmly rooted. Its subject may be an ordinary working life but it is itself an extraordinary work. "
    McCormack, 51, called on more publishers to take risks with experimental authors. "Readers are smart. They’re up for it," he said.
    " That was what the people at Tramp Press taught me. There are readers out mere and they have been proved right. "
    One review from the Internet goes like this: " Solar Bones captures in a single relentless sentence the life and death of this rural engineer, and his place in the globally interconnected 21st century. The book takes in local municipal failures and global financial collapse, the ordinary pleasures of family, ancient history and the latest headlines, the living and the dead. "
    The prize was founded in 2013 by Goldsmiths, University of London, and is held in partnership with the New Statesman.
    Last year’s winner was Beatle bone by Kevin Barry.
